-LISA RISSETTO: ACCESSORIES AUTHORITY-

Edgar and Ken invite Lisa Rissetto, CEO of G Hensler and founder of 49 Square Miles, to share her adventurous journey to aligning of her passion with business. Lisa has traveled all over the world sourcing leather and accessories bringing quality and design to her work all while growing a family. Her success is based around her ability stay aligned with her values and customer needs.
